IRON RIVER, MI-- A revamped housing complex in Iron River held a grand opening Monday.
Hiawatha Apartments received a $430,000 Multi-Family Guaranteed Housing Loan from USDA Rural Development. The money was used to provide new roofs, windows, doors, bathrooms, appliances, and improved accessibility for its 32 units.
The Michigan State Housing Development Authority also provided support.
Under the Obama Administration USDA Rural Development has invested more than $6.5 billion in Michigan projects.
